Blair County, PA (August 5, 2026) – A wrong way crash on Interstate 99 in Blair County early Tuesday claimed the life of a 40-year-old State College man and left a tractor trailer driver with possible injuries.
According to the Pennsylvania State Police, the collision occurred shortly after 12:30 a.m. on August 4 in the southbound lanes of Interstate 99 near mile marker 42.6. Investigators determined that a pickup truck was traveling northbound in the left lane of the southbound side of the interstate when it collided head on with a tractor trailer.
Authorities identified the deceased driver as 40-year-old Joshua Russell Brown of State College. The impact pushed both vehicles approximately 180 feet into the center median. Brown sustained fatal injuries and was pronounced dead as a result of the crash.
The driver of the tractor trailer reportedly suffered possible injuries. Emergency crews remained at the scene for several hours while cargo was unloaded from the damaged trailer and investigators documented evidence.
The crash resulted in the closure of the southbound lanes of Interstate 99 between Exit 45 at Tipton and Grazierville and Exit 41 at Pennsylvania Route 865 North in Bellwood. One northbound lane was also closed while the investigation and cleanup continued.
Pennsylvania State Police continue to investigate the fatal wrong way collision.
